CAN (Controller Area Network) is a robust serial networking system that lets microcontrollers communicate with each other over short distances. Central control units is not required. It is designed to multiplex electrical wiring within vehicles to save on copper and offers a range of advantages, such as low cost and a simple use. The CAN protocol is used in most modern vehicles to communicate with the engine management system, transmission controller, steering control module air conditioning controls and many more. It also transmits sensor data like speed sensors and inputs to control the various functions of the vehicle. The CAN bus is used to monitor these different components, and can prevent the car from starting if they are in a dangerous state. Ghost2's discrete control unit is hidden in the dashboard or wiring harness, preventing a thief from physically tampering it. It is also impossible to reset the PIN or emergency code without access to the vehicle. If you must surrender your vehicle to a valet parking service, maintenance, or any other reason, you can turn on the Transport Mode. This feature disables the Ghost immobiliser's ignition and keyfob functions and will only come back on when the vehicle reaches 31 mph for a period of 15 minutes. Disarming the system If you have a Ghost immobiliser installed to your vehicle, it's vital to know how to disable it. It can be used in the event you forget your keys or your car battery fails. The system utilizes a unique PIN code that only you know. It cannot start the car without this code. Pressing the combination buttons on the dashboard or steering wheel is the easiest method of entering your code. This is a simpler method than using the key fob, and it also prevents anyone from copying your remote. In contrast to some aftermarket immobilisers that require cutting wires to install, Ghost2 is non-invasive and works with your vehicle's CAN bus network to function. Its most notable feature is that it shuts off the engine without affecting normal functions of the vehicle. This makes it very difficult for thieves to use signal boosts or duplicate keys to car keys. It does not emit radio frequencies, which means thieves are unable to detect it. The Ghost system comes with an option called Transport Mode that lets you temporarily disable security in situations such as transportation or service. This feature is a great option when you want to lend your vehicle to someone else without sharing the PIN code or when you wish to secure your vehicle while driving it. Press the button five times within 2 seconds to activate Transport Mode. The Ghost system will confirm activation by 5 signal signals.
